Manchester United vs Manchester City: Match preview, team news & predicted lineups


Date: 21 July 2017
Time: 03:30 CET
Venue: NRG Stadium, Houston , USA

Head to Head

They have played more than 170 times all through the history and red piece of Manchester frequently had more to celebrate as United recorded 72 triumphs, while City "just" have 50 for them. 
Last three gatherings between the two sides finished in one triumph each and one draw and it were all nearby recreations as we saw only four objectives. 

Team News 

Marcos Rojo, Luke Shaw and Ashley Young will all pass up a major opportunity for the Red Devils 
Juan Mata is an uncertainty because of a lower leg thump, yet Matteo Darmian has prepared in the wake of going off harmed in the Real Salt Lake amusement.

Team News 

Claudio Bravo is sidelined, while it stays to be seen whether Ilkay Gundogan – who has prepared – is prepared to come back to focused activity. 
Youths Brahim Diaz, Phil Foden, Daniel Grimshaw and Aro Muric have all voyage and are accessible for determination.

Manchester United: De Gea; Valencia, Lindelof, Bailly, Blind; Carrick, Herrera; Mkhitaryan, Pogba, Lingard; Lukaku.
Manchester City: Ederson; Walker, Stones, Otamendi, Kolarov; Toure; Jesus, De Bruyne, D. Silva, B. Silva; Aguero.
